Jul 02, 20 and for those who express annoyance at gettysburg being the worlds largest collection of outdoor sculpture, john bachelder shoulders a large portion of the blame, since he served as superintendent of tablets and legends for the gettysburg battlefield memorial association from 18831887. John badger bachelder september 29, 1825 december 22, 1894 was a portrait and landscape painter, lithographer, and photographer, but best known as the preeminent 19thcentury historian of the battle of gettysburg in the american civil war.
